Step by Step Method
Step 1
Combine all ingredients together and form into a loaf shape.
Step 2
Lightly grease a meatloaf pan or tin and spoon the mixture into the tin, making sure to press down well.
Step 3
Cover and bake at 180°C for 1 to 1 1/2 hours.
Step 4
Drain off any excess fat from loaf.
Step 5
Let loaf sit and cool and refrigerate.
Step 6
Serve cold and slice thinly to serve.
